Output 89a690ac1e66b8189f483115b2682272470850035ea87f2ab3ce107389c33db3:5

value
178940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086a6cce3ffb01aa7ee00fd2342fd7db0ec371bd OP_EQUAL
address
32TWpcq7xcSSUuTnt2paWyB9GZhMfKM7Xx
transaction
89a690ac1e66b8189f483115b2682272470850035ea87f2ab3ce107389c33db3
spent
true